Assistant Branch Manager

4 months ago


Anchorage, United States Speedy Glass Full time
Speedy Glass has an opportunity for Assistant Branch Manager at our Anchorage location on Arctic Boulevard.

Our Assistant Branch Manager opportunity comes with a salary range of $18 to $20 based on management and/or customer service experience.

The primary focus of the Assistant Branch Manager is at all times to be responsible for the overall coordination and implementation of all Speedy Glass Safety Policies and Procedure Guidelines, ensuring compliance by all team members. They shall develop and implement new Safety Policies, in accordance with Speedy Glass Policies and Procedures, ensuring a safe work environment.

The Assistant Branch Manager shall assist customers by providing product and service information, resolving product and service problems. They shall attract potential customers by answering product and service questions, suggesting information about products and services. They shall confer with customers by telephone, email or in person in order to provide information about products and services, to take orders, or to obtain details of complaints. Keeping records of interactions and transactions, recording details of inquiries, complaints, and comments, as well as actions taken.

Under the direction of the Branch Manager the Assistant Branch Manager shall be responsible for opening and/or closing the Branch, various administrative duties and other duties as assigned. They shall promote and contribute to the team effort by accomplishing results as needed and will possess the skills and qualifications to perform all jobs as required.

Responsibilities:

  • Open and/or close the Branch; utilizing closing procedures to ensure all financial records are accurate on a daily basis.
  • Obligated to keep confidential any information pertaining to customers and competitors.
  • Responsible for the appearance and serviceability of the Showroom, Waiting Room, Shop, Company Trucks, and Restroom/s.
  • Complies with all safety policies and procedures.
  • Schedule and assign workorders to the appropriate team member.
  • Provide product information to potential and/or current customers in a timely manner.
  • Quote, Workorder, Invoice, and Receive Payment for all services provided.
  • Resolve customer complaints in a timely and efficient manner.
  • Order, Pick Up, Check In, and Inventory all supplies and freight for all services provided; insuring all product is clean and undamaged.
  • Files claims for all damaged product and supplies.
  • Insures all unused or damaged product and supplies are returned or taken care according to Speedy Glass policy.
  • Maintains accurate filing system for customer orders, quotes, specialty products, voids, returns, and all other necessary files pertaining to the individual branch location.
  • Sends and Receives all mail.
  • Be efficient in all duties required by all team members in order to provide support and/or backup for team members during installation of products and/or services for customers, including unscheduled deliveries.
  • Provide training for current and/or new employees.
  • All other duties as assigned by Management.
Requirements
  • High School or equivalent (GED)
  • One-year previous clerical and/or customer service experience
  • Professional phone voice, demeanor and listening skills
  • Excellent communication skills (verbal and written)
  • Superior customer relation skills
  • Organizational skills
  • Ability to multi-task in a fast-paced work environment
  • Ability to use and learn computer-based inventory control systems
  • Knowledge of market area
  • Excellent driving record as well as a valid driver's license
